Japanese media on 2025-11-03 focused significantly on international trade and diplomacy. In the morning, Nikkei Shimbun and Nikkei Asia reported that the Philippines and UAE applied to join the TPP, a move framed as a response to anticipated Trump tariffs and an effort to promote free trade. This followed previous days' reports on President Trump's engagements with Asian allies and Japan's measures against cheap imports. Concurrently, Yahoo News Japan highlighted diplomatic activities, including Prime Minister Kishida's intention to hold a summit with North Korea and a meeting between a Taiwanese representative and a Japanese official. Earlier, President Trump's claims regarding secret nuclear tests by China and Russia also received media attention.

フィリピンとアラブ首長国連邦(UAE)が環太平洋経済連携協定(TPP)への加盟を申請していたことが分かった。韓国も申請の検討に入った。トランプ米政権による関税引き上げや米中対立で保護主義が世界に広がる中、日本などのTPP加盟各国は欧州と並び自由貿易を巡る最後のとりでになりつつある。 フィリピンとUAEは8月に事務局機能を担うニュージーランドに申請書類を提出した。日本政府関係者が明らかにした。新た…
